A New Model For The Spectral Induced Polarization Signature Of Bacterial Growth In Porous Media, Andre Revil, Estella A. Atekwana, C. Zhang, Abderrahim Jardani, Schaun M. Smith Sep 2012

The complex conductivity of porous materials and colloidal suspensions comprises two components: an in-phase conductivity associated with electromigration of the charge carriers and a quadrature conductivity associated with the reversible storage of the charges at some polarization length scales. We developed a quantitative model to investigate the frequency domain induced polarization response of suspensions of bacteria and bacteria growth in porous media. Induced polarization of bacteria (α polarization) is related to the properties of the electrical double layer of the bacteria.
